Esteban Andrés Dávila Caicedo is a Senior Associate at BUSTAMANTE FABARA and co-leads the firm’s Privacy and Personal Data Protection practice. With more than a decade of experience in competition law and over five years focused on privacy and data protection, he advises clients at the intersection of data governance, regulatory compliance, competition and business risk.
His practice focuses on privacy and personal data protection, competition and antitrust law, and compliance. Esteban has developed substantial experience advising national and international companies on the design, implementation and review of privacy compliance frameworks under Ecuadorian data protection law, helping organizations translate regulatory requirements into practical and sustainable governance structures.
He regularly advises clients on the collection, processing, transfer, retention and protection of personal data, as well as on the development and implementation of internal privacy policies, privacy notices, consent mechanisms, data processing agreements and risk mitigation strategies. His work also encompasses the assessment of privacy risks and the alignment of internal processes with applicable data protection requirements.
Esteban also serves as a Data Protection Officer (DPO), supporting organizations with ongoing privacy governance, regulatory compliance, internal controls and the management of their data protection obligations. In this capacity, he provides strategic and operational guidance aimed at embedding privacy considerations into organizations’ day-to-day decision-making and compliance structures.
In addition, he has broad experience conducting privacy and data protection due diligence, assessing organizations’ level of compliance with applicable regulations, identifying legal and operational exposure, and developing corrective measures and remediation strategies.
Esteban holds a law degree from the Pontificia Universidad Católica del Ecuador, a master’s degree in Business Law from Universidad de Alcalá, and a specialization in Digital Law from Universidad San Francisco de Quito.
